Answers to the need of higher orders of magnitude for pressure, force and torque measurement explained on the example of wind energy

摘要

With the further advance in industrial applications the task of measuring high pressure, high forces and high torque values gets into the focus. The paper demonstrates that this is especially true for wind energy. Pressure measurement above 1 kbar has been a quite academic topic until about 15 years ago. Today diesel injection requires working pressures of 2 kbar and more and e.g. water jet cutting is heading toward working pressures of even 7 kbar. Regarding force while civil engineering is a rather traditional field of measuring high forces, e.g. energy generation up to 5 MN or railroad vehicles up to 2 MN always generate new tasks. Wind energy again is the main driver for the need to measure high torque values.
